Jo Bradshaw: Surviving Mount Everest's deadliest avalanche

  • Summary

  • Explorer Jo Bradshaw survived a 7.8 magnitude earthquake on April 25, 2015, which resulted in the deadliest avalanche Mount Everest had ever seen. This catastrophic event didn't put her off, instead, she returned one year later and summited the mountain.

    11 years prior to this she was living the "safe life" as a business advisor in Buckinghamshire.

    Hear how she changed her mindset, said 'yes' and transformed her life into one filled with adventure in Salisbury Journal: On Point.
